What Is the Difference Between Cold Forming Blister Foil and Thermoforming Blister Material?
Understanding Cold Forming Blister Foil vs Thermoforming Blister Material is essential for every pharmaceutical packaging decision-maker. Both are widely used in the pharma industry, but they serve very different purposes depending on the drug formulation, shelf-life requirement, and regulatory market.
Cold Forming Blister Foil is an aluminums-based packaging material that is mechanically pressed into blister cavities at room temperature — no heat is applied. This process gives the foil its signature opaque, silver appearance and delivers near-zero moisture and oxygen transmission, making it the gold standard for moisture-sensitive and light-sensitive drug formulations.
Thermoforming Blister Material, on the other hand, uses plastic films such as PVC, PVDC, or PVDC-coated laminates that are softened using heat and then formed into blister cavities using pressure or vacuum. Thermoformed blisters are transparent, allowing patients and pharmacists to visually inspect the medicine inside.

How Does Cold Forming Blister Foil vs Thermoforming Blister Material Perform on Key Parameters?
This is the most important comparison pharma packaging teams need before selecting their Blister Material:
Parameter | Cold Forming Blister Foil | Thermoforming Blister Material |
Barrier Protection | Absolute (near-zero WVTR) | Moderate to High |
Material | Aluminums | PVC / PVDC / Laminates |
Transparency | Opaque | Transparent |
Drug Shelf Life | 36–60 months | 12–36 months |
Suitable For | Moisture/light sensitive APIs | Standard oral solid dosages |
Forming Process | Cold (no heat required) | Heat + pressure/vacuum |
Machine Compatibility | Cold-form FFS machines | Standard thermoform FFS machines |
Cost | Higher | Lower to Moderate |
Regulatory Fit | ICH Zone IVb, export markets | Domestic + standard export |

When Should You Choose Cold Forming Blister Foil Over Thermoforming Blister Material?
The debate of Cold Forming Blister Foil vs Thermoforming Blister Material ultimately comes down to your drug’s sensitivity profile. Here is a clear guide:
Choose Cold Forming Blister Foil when:
- Your API is highly sensitive to moisture or oxygen
- The drug requires a shelf life of 3 years or more
- You are targeting export markets with strict ICH stability requirements
- The formulation includes effervescent tablets, hygroscopic capsules, or biologics
- Light protection is mandatory for drug stability
Choose Thermoforming Blister Material when:
- The drug has standard moisture sensitivity
- Transparency is required for patient compliance and visual inspection
- Cost optimization is a primary packaging goal
- The product is for domestic OTC or general prescription markets
